MONOCHROME MAGIC

Monochrome Fashion is often assumed to refer to black and white clothing. However, mono or one and chrome or colour actually refers to wearing single colour clothing. It may mean wearing the same colour as top and bottom or wearing colours of the same family or shade to maintain uniformity.

Monochrome is all about uniformity and subtle colour play in most cases to create a different fashion language. Today, monochrome not only rules the ramp, but has also taken over various aspects of life, and courtesy of some prominent designer moves over the years, monochrome fashion no more refers to just black and white.

GETTING THERE

Saint Laurent’s Spring/Summer 2009 Ready-to-Wear show brought to the front a big wave of monochrome outfits that transcended comfort, simplicity and style. Then it was Victoria Beckham’s Spring/Summer 2014 Ready-to-Wear looks that brought a new crispness and shape to monochrome. Much recently, Max Mara’s, signature monochromatic looks and shows drove the point home.
